Job Description

We are looking for experienced sergeants to join both our uniform and detective teams across the Force.

To be eligible to transfer you must be a current serving police officer in a Home Office force, have no outstanding misconduct or integrity issues, have resided in the UK for three years immediately prior to submitting your application, and must have successfully completed your probationary period with your Force prior and be substantive in post.

Application Process

To apply, please complete the online application form. Once submitted, email a copy of your full training record, your two most recent PDRs, photographs of any tattoos, and a completed copy of the attached training checklist. Please click here for the Training Checklist. Email documents to policerecruit@southyorks.pnn.police.uk.

Applicants who meet the eligibility criteria will be invited to a competency-based interview, based on the Competency & Values Framework for Policing (CVF). Successful applicants will be guided through the transferee process and will be required to undergo the following checks:

  • Vetting
  • Medical Assessment
  • Biometrics
  • References
  • Sickness Criteria
  • Misconduct
  • Tattoos

Your posting will be dependent on your individual preference and operational requirement. While every effort will be made to meet your individual preference, this cannot be guaranteed.

South Yorkshire Police will consider allocation for relocation/removal expenses to transferring officers who live outside the force area and at least 50 miles from their permanent place of work.
